Lots of good stats from the game last night, including a landmark goal by Teal Bunbury.
In 6 games at Dick's Sporting Goods Park, this is KC's first win there. It was KC's first win in
Colorado since 6/9/2004 when Josh Wolff scored a 90th minute penalty kick.
Teal Bunbury's two goals were only the 3rd time in team history a KC player has scored multiple
goals in the playoffs, the other two times, Miklos Molnar in 2000 and Davy Arnaud in 2004.

United States National Team and Chivas USA defender Jimmy Conrad announced his retirement on
Thursday. The 34-year-old had been attempting to return to the club after recovering from multiple
concussions. "I spoke to people that are close to me, like my family, but mainly it was the doctors
and coaches who helped me come to this conclusion," Conrad said in a press statement.

Here are this week's Sunday after stats. Some nice milestones for a few players.
Kei Kamara's goal was his 17th league goal for Sporting KC, that ties him with Eddie Johnson and
Jimmy Conrad for 9th place on that list.
The goal was Kamara's 18th in all competitions, breaking his tie with Johnson, Conrad, and Miklos
Molnar, and moved him into a tie with Matt McKeon for 11th place on that list.

Today during half of today's Colorado vs Seattle, commissioner, Don Garber announced the two
commissioner's picks for this year's all star game against Manchester United. The two players
selected by Garber were New York Red Bulls' Juan Agudelo and Sporting KC's designated player, Omar
Bravo. Bravo joins teammate Matt Besler on the All Star team that will play Manchester United on
July 27th at Red Bull Arena.
